Cipete Utara, a name derived from the Sundanese words “Ci,” meaning water or river, and “pete,” referring to the petai fruit, holds a unique place in Jakarta’s history. Imagine a time when this bustling urban area was a serene landscape, dotted with fragrant petai trees along a meandering river. The abundance of these trees, known for their pungent yet beloved fruit, inspired the name Cipete Utara. Cipete Utara began as a small village, primarily inhabited by the native Betawi people. Their rich culture and traditions shaped the early identity of this area. As Jakarta grew, Cipete Utara welcomed people from across Indonesia and even from abroad, creating a diverse community. This kelurahan, located within the Kebayoran Baru subdistrict of South Jakarta, has a postal code of 12150 and covers an area of 182.60 hectares. Cipete Utara is home to approximately 25,000 people, according to some sources, while other data indicates a larger population, potentially exceeding 40,000. This discrepancy may reflect population growth or differing data sources. Regardless of the precise number, Cipete Utara remains a significant part of Jakarta’s urban fabric. The streets of Cipete Utara tell their own stories. Jalan Fatmawati Raya, Jalan Darmawangsa, Jalan Prapanca, and Jalan Taman Brawijaya are just a few of the thoroughfares that crisscross this vibrant kelurahan.
